A400 SSD
SPECIFICATIONS
> Form factor 2.5” & M.2 2280
> Interface SATA Rev. 3.0 (6Gb/s) – with backwards compatibility
to SATA Rev. 2.0 (3Gb/s)
> Capacities
2
120GB, 240GB, 480GB, 960GB
> NAND TLC
> Baseline Performance
1
Data Transfer (ATTO)
120GB — up to 500MB/s Read and 320MB/s Write
240GB — up to 500MB/s Read and 350MB/s Write
480GB — up to 500MB/s Read and 450MB/s Write
960GB — up to 500MB/s Read and 450MB/s Write
> Power Consumption 0.195W Idle / 0.279W Avg / 0.642W (MAX)
Read / 1.535W (MAX) Write
> Storage temperature -40°C~85°C
> Operating temperature 0°C~70°C
> Dimensions 100.0mm x 69.9mm x 7.0mm (2.5”)
80mm x 22mm x 1.35mm (M.2)
> Weight 41g (2.5”)
5.5g (120
GB – M.2)
6.7g (240GB – M.2)
> Vibration operating 2.17G Peak (7–800Hz)
> Vibration non-operating 20G Peak (10–2000Hz)
> Life expectancy 1 million hours MTBF
> Warranty/support
3
Limited 3-year warranty with free
technical support
> Total Bytes Written (TBW)
4
120GB — 40TB 240GB — 80TB
480GB — 160TB 960GB — 300TB

FEATURES/ BENEFITS
1. Based on “out-of-box performance” using a SATA Rev. 3.0 motherboard. Speed may vary due to host
hardware, software, and usage. IOMETER Random 4k Random Read/Write is based on 8GB partition.
2. Some of the listed capacity on a Flash storage device is used for formatting and other functions and
thus is not available for data storage. As such, the actual available capacity for data storage is less
than what is listed on the products. For more information, go to Kingston’s Flash memory guide at
kingston.com/ ashguide.
3. Limited warranty based on 3 years or SSD “Life Remaining” which can be found using the Kingston
SSD Manager (kingston.com/SSDManager). A new, unused product will show a wear indicator value
of one hundred (100), whereas a product that has reached its endurance limit of program erase cycles
will show a wear indicator value of one (1). See kingston.com/wa for details.
4. Total Bytes Written (TBW) is derived from the JEDEC Client Workload (JESD219A).
